This typeface is a high-contrast italic serif with a pronounced calligraphic construction. Strokes taper sharply through thin hairlines and broaden into subtly flared terminals rather than blunt slab endings, giving many joins a sculpted, chiselled feel. The letterforms are narrow-to-moderate in proportion with lively diagonal stress, generous curves, and slightly asymmetric details that add momentum. Lowercase shows an italic rhythm with open counters and a relatively modest x-height, while capitals are stately and finely tapered, suited to display sizes. Numerals follow the same contrast and flare, reading clean and traditional with elegant curves and tapered entry/exit strokes.
It performs best in headlines, pull quotes, and short-to-medium editorial text where its contrast and italic movement can read as intentional style. It is also well-suited to luxury branding, packaging, and formal invitations when paired with simpler companion faces for supporting copy.
The overall tone is polished and upscale, evoking fashion/editorial typography and classical bookish refinement. Its energetic slant and sharp hairlines lend a dramatic, boutique character that feels poised and cultivated rather than mechanical.
The design appears intended to deliver a sophisticated italic voice with classical serif cues and flared, calligraphy-informed terminals. Its emphasis is on elegance and visual rhythm, aiming for premium display impact while remaining coherent and readable in carefully set text.
The design relies on delicate hairlines and crisp joins, so it benefits from sufficient size and clean reproduction. Spacing appears relatively open for an italic, helping maintain clarity in mixed-case settings while preserving a distinctly stylized, display-forward texture.
